What does the word "Waterproofings" mean?

The term "waterproofings" refers to a range of processes and materials that are designed to prevent water ingress and protect structures from moisture-related damage. This concept is crucial in various fields, including construction, automotive, outdoor clothing, and electronics. Understanding waterproofing and its applications can help both professionals and consumers make informed decisions when it comes to protecting their investments from water damage.

Waterproofing typically involves the implementation of barriers or coatings that repel water. These can be used in various building elements, such as walls, roofs, and foundations, as well as in products designed for outdoor use. The primary goals of waterproofing are to enhance durability, ensure safety, and maintain the aesthetic value of the materials used.
